As the Manager Strategy & Program Delivery, you will collaborate with our leaders to develop business strategies and deploy corporate initiatives across the market. The purpose of this role is to lead strategic projects for the market, ensuring the successful delivery of initiatives and the resolution of emerging issues. The role involves coordinating a diverse range of stakeholders, assessing and disseminating market knowledge, and managing overall program delivery. The person will have an active role in different strategic cycles and providing inputs to the Leadership Team on prioritizing key strategic questions to solve for. Additionally, this role will contribute to developing market and competitor insights and scenario planning. The scope of the role means that this is a tremendous growth and development opportunity for the right candidate.

You Will Be Responsible For

  • Owning the Strategy Cycle for market supporting strategy with focus on KSQs

  • Integrating strategic intelligence for the scope and critical decisions making

  • Translating strategy in OGSM, prioritizing and ensuring execution of top Market priorities

  • Controlling tower progress over project portfolio and MWB

  • Governing platforms to ensure effective resource management

  • Driving evaluation on local organic/inorganic opportunities

To Be Successful In This Role, You Will Need

  • At least 8 years of meaningful experience doing strategy and analytical roles, ideally gained in the consumer products and/or electronic devices industries, or in strategy consulting environments

  • A strong understanding of strategy development toolkits (industry analytics, consumer insights, strategy development, etc)

  • An outstanding track record in leading strategic projects from conceptualization to delivery and results

  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to effectively manage senior stakeholders and deliver engaging presentations

  • An achievement-focused attitude with the determination to excel and attain lofty targets.

  • The ability to think strategically and adapt to a fast-paced, evolving market environment.
